> i read on a forum that you were looking for information about Perego.

> I'm pretty sure it is an italian surname and exactly from Lumbardy-Milan-Lc.
> The original surname was De Perego (cfr. latin) and it explains because
> there is a -o.

> In Italy near Milan there is also a small town named Perego. The inhabitans
> are called Pereghini.
